From its dining room on one of the trendiest corners of South Congress Avenue, Perla's serves fresh seafood, decadent desserts and strong drinks, as well as prime people-watching opportunities on their large, shaded wooden patio. With a wide selection of cold bar items like clams, oysters and shrimp, entrees like bouillabaisse and grilled fish, diners will have their seafood cravings satisfied. Perla's desserts include apple pies with Cheddar cheese and huge ice cream sundaes. The bar menu boasts a large wine selection, along with several signature cocktails, in addition to the classics. Sunday Brunch offers the classics like omelets along with seafood items like lobster and crab cakes.
A hip concert venue, Emo's is home to regular shows and live music events. Located on East Riverside Drive in East Austin, it draws huge crowds during major events and shows. While showcasing a range of contemporary music concerts, it also rents out its facility for private events like parties and receptions. A bar located in the popular Sixth Street area in downtown Austin, the Lodge has produced a loyal following amongst the locals. The Lodge's interior honors its name with enough hunting decor to make you think you're in an actual hunting lodge. The DJ's impressive mix of music will bring you back and the daily drink specials will keep you coming back for more. The bartenders are friendly folk that are heavy-handed when it comes to pouring but they do mix up tasty beverages. This place will get crowded so come early.
A lively atmosphere and friendly crowd make for a fun evening at the Black Sheep Lodge, whether you're here to catch a game or simply hang out with friends. A popular local institution, the bar offers a varied list of wines, cocktails and no less than 26 beers on tap. The food menu offers starters and light bites like sandwiches and hot dogs. Burgers at the Black Sheep deserve a special mention and should not be missed. With a large number of screens occupying every corner of the space, you'll never miss any sporting action. Summit is a hip and happening nightclub located in downtown Austin. This rooftop bar is a trendy spot that provides revelers with enviable views of the Austin skyline. Those who love to dance won't be disappointed, as the club is known to host a number of DJ nights from time to time and acts such as Konflict, Savi, Markus Schulz and Felix Cartal have graced this club. Burnside's Tavern has an eerie look with a deserted brick-walled hallway dimly lit by vintage chandeliers that sparkle with the light of hundreds of candles. Photographs of the soldier and Senator Ambrose Burnside line the walls alongside those of Thomas Jefferson and Abraham Lincoln. If you enjoy the spookiness of this elongated bar, then you are in for a pleasant surprise because this place serves excellent craft beers. Guests can also sip cocktails such as the Margarita, accompanied by soft live music in the backdrop. The buoyant DJ or band music on some nights often has patrons taking to the dance floor and the dingy interiors only add to the excitement of the party. This place is most crowded during the Happy Hours, which offer good deals on the beverages.
